Sobre mí

Soy Michael Steven Vanegas Gómez, Ingeniero de Sistemas y Senior Backend Engineer. Tengo +11 años en tecnología y +6 años en desarrollo backend, con foco en Java, Spring Boot, microservicios, AWS, TypeScript/Node.js y soluciones cloud para banca, fintech y retail.
+11 años
Experiencia en TI, backend, cloud y soporte productivo.
Stack principal
Java | Spring Boot | Microservices | AWS | TypeScript/Node.js | PL/SQL | Bases de datos relacionales

Perfil Profesional

Me especializo en construir servicios backend robustos, APIs e integraciones que conectan productos digitales con procesos críticos de negocio. He trabajado en banca, fintech, retail y sector público, combinando desarrollo, operación, análisis de requerimientos y entrega ágil.

Diseño software backend claro, mantenible y preparado para producción.

Senior Backend Engineer

+6 años backend

Microservicios, APIs, integraciones, bases de datos relacionales y soluciones cloud para productos de alto impacto.

Fintech & Banking

Core bancario | Retail | Cloud

+11 años en TI

Experiencia en incidentes productivos, automatización, DevOps, administración de plataformas y transformación digital.

Stack Tecnológico y Competencias

Backend: Java, Spring Boot, Spring Cloud, Node.js, TypeScript, Python, PHP, C#/.NET, ASP.NET Core Web API, REST APIs, microservicios, servicios desacoplados e integración de sistemas.

Cloud & DevOps: AWS, Azure, Docker, Kubernetes, Terraform, Serverless, CI/CD, Jenkins, GitHub Actions, Git, GitLab, Bitbucket, Linux, Maven, Gradle, JFrog Artifactory y SonarQube.

Bases de datos: PostgreSQL, SQL Server, Oracle SQL, MySQL, MongoDB, DynamoDB, NoSQL, JPA/Hibernate, Entity Framework Core, diseño de modelos de datos y optimización de consultas.

Arquitectura: Clean Architecture, arquitectura hexagonal, arquitectura por capas, Domain-Driven Design básico, Event-Driven Architecture, patrones de diseño, alta disponibilidad, resiliencia, seguridad en APIs y buenas prácticas SOLID.

Frontend: Angular, React, VueJS básico, JavaScript, HTML5, CSS3, Bootstrap y consumo de APIs REST.

Testing & Calidad: JUnit, Mockito, Jest, PyTest, Vitest, Testing Library, Postman, Swagger/OpenAPI, pruebas unitarias, pruebas funcionales, Clean Code, análisis estático y documentación técnica.

Metodologías y gestión: Scrum, Kanban, Agile, DevOps, Jira, Trello, análisis de requerimientos, soporte productivo, gestión de incidentes, liderazgo técnico, trabajo colaborativo y comunicación con equipos técnicos y no técnicos.

Dominios de negocio: Banca, fintech, retail, facturación electrónica, POS, inventario, contabilidad básica, automatización empresarial, bots, comunidades digitales y plataformas cloud.

Hablemos

Conversemos sobre backend, microservicios, cloud, banca, fintech o nuevas oportunidades profesionales.

msvanegas1701@gmail.com | LinkedIn | GitHub